Kim Kardashian Celebrated the O.J. Simpson Verdict at His House: “I Didn’t Even Think It Was a Big Deal”

Kim Kardashian West is ready to open up about the O.J. Simpson murder trial and its aftermath. On Sunday’s episode of E! True Hollywood Story, the reality star divulged new details about the trial, which “divided” her family like never before, as her father, Robert Kardashian Sr., was representing Simpson, while her mother Kris was best friends with victim Nicole Brown. Despite the conflict, Kardashian remained close with her father, and she said she even celebrated at Simpson’s home after he was found not guilty. “I didn’t even think it was a big deal,” recalled the E! star. “It’s just, like, crazy to me to even think that was normal life.”

Towards the beginning of the hourlong THS episode, Kardashian reflected on the 1995 trial, which upended her life for almost a year (she was 14 at the time). “My family was always super close — except for the time when my dad was representing O.J. And my mom was Nicole’s best friend,” said the Keeping Up with the Kardashians star. “One day my dad took me and Kourtney into the trial, and then my mom happened to be sitting with Nicole’s family. And we looked over, and my mom’s like looking at us. Like, ‘What are you guys doing here? And why are you sitting on that side?’ That was the first time that my family really got divided.”

Kardashian and her siblings continue to spend time with both of their parents (Robert and Kris divorced in 1991), but she said that it was impossible to ignore the tension brewing within their family, as well as in the community. “During the trial, we all went to dinner with my dad, and we come back from dinner and on the side of his car, it says, ‘N-word Lover,'” she said. “My dad was so upset that his kids had to witness his car get destroyed.”

Almost 10 months after the trial began, a jury found Simpson not guilty of killing Brown, his ex-wife, and Ron Goldman. “All the kids stayed home from school and we saw the verdict,” Kardashian said on THS. “And then afterwards my dad called us and was like, ‘Okay, meet me at uncle O.J.’s house. We’re all gonna go there and celebrate.” Looking back, the reality star finds it difficult to believe that she was so close to the historic case. “Now if I tell people, like, ‘Oh yeah, I was at uncle O.J.’s house right after the verdict.’ And I didn’t even think it was a big deal,” she said. “It’s just, like, crazy to me to even think that was normal life.”
